A final chance


17/ 9/2008

OLDHAM chief executive Chris Hamilton believes the Roughyeds will prove ‘a different proposition’ when they meet Rochdale Hornets in Sunday’s Grand Final eliminator at Boundary Park.

A first home defeat in 13 months, 32-20 against Doncaster, sent the Yorkshiremen into the final on September 28 and handed Oldham a second chance against their nearest – but not so dearest – rivals.

Darren Shaw’s side have enjoyed a purple patch of results, meaning they are the side with momentum going into the winner-takes-all encounter.

Mr Hamilton said: "We’re under pressure, let’s be honest about it, but at least we’ve been here before plenty of times over the last 11 years. I think that the players understand and appreciate what they need to do and I’m sure, having spoken to them, that we’ll be a different proposition and fired up in every sense of the word.  Rochdale are coming into the game in good form while we’ve got a few things to prove to ourselves.  We know they like putting one over on us and we like putting one over on them, that’s what local rivalries are all about and it adds to the intensity."

The players will have trained four times this week ahead of Sunday with Oldham coach Steve Deakin facing the dilemma of whether to recall Mick Nanyn, Chris Baines and Luke Sutton.

Meanwhile, the club has announced a second signing for the 2009 campaign with the capture of Andy Ballard from Salford City Reds.

The 22-year-old goalkicking winger has signed a one-year deal, following Rob Roberts’ example last week.

Mr Hamilton said: "He’s going to be a very good acquisition. We’re very pleased to get him on board."

SHOULD Oldham beat Rochdale, Grand Final tickets will be on sale for an hour after the game at Boundary Park.
